Questions people actually ask

Does it run payroll?

No. Payroll keeps running where it runs today. This reads the result so the cost is in your numbers.

My provider is not listed.

Then it does not connect yet, and it would be wrong to pretend otherwise. Payroll can be entered directly in the meantime.

Who can see pay figures?

Only people you have given payroll access to. It is a separate permission from general access, because it should be.
